Bexley is located about 14 kilometres (approximately 8.7 miles) south‑west of the Sydney CBD, making it a short drive or commute into the city
The area is served by Transit Systems and U‑Go Mobility bus services. The nearest railway station is Carlton railway station, roughly 0.8 km away
Multiple green spaces are nearby, including Anglo Square, Tiley Reserve, Leighton Park, Stevens Park, Spooner Park, Westbourne Street Park, and Bexley Park, all situated within about 0.4‑0.8 km
Bexley had 19,646 residents in 2021, with 52.7 % born in Australia. Common languages spoken at home include English, Arabic, Greek, Macedonian, Mandarin and Cantonese, and the main religious affiliations are Catholic, No Religion, Islam and Eastern Orthodox
